Contents
InfoField
標題

目次

I コンクリート管/1

II マンホールの蓋/6

III マンホール/7

IV 鐵道信號機重錘桿の錘/8

V 鐵道車輛のブレーキ・シュ/8

VI 竹筋コンクリート製溝蓋/9

VII 防火板/9

VIII 代用建築資材/9

IX 代用水道資材/11

X 石綿スレート製品の代用品/14

XI 捕鯨用コンクートの銛/14

XII セメント製鍋釜/14

XIIII コンクリート竈/15

XIV 印刷用活字間コミ/15

XV 新案セメント版/15

XVI セメント製調車/16

XVII コンクリート・ストーブ/17

XVIII 制輪子/17

XIX 藁打機/18

XX 鐵筋コンクリート船/18

XXI セグメント鑄鐵枠にセメント代用品/21

XXII 鐵筋コンクリートに代用の最高強コンクリート/21

XXIII 鐵道橋の鋼橋の代用として鐵筋コンクリート橋/22

XXIV コンクリート煉瓦/23

XXV 竹筋/23

XXVI 硬化竹釘/27

XXVII 肥料の代用にセメント・グスト/27

XXVIII 經濟籾殼竈/28

XXIX セメント製の印刷用石版石/29

代用品としてのセメント・コンクリート其一の目次/29

附録

I ガラス筋コンクリート/30

II 鐵製に代るべきコンクリートの油貯藏槽/34

III 瓦斯タンクの修理に新案セメント熔接法/39

IV 木材無しの堰板/39

V イタリーにて最近鐵柵にかえたコンクリート柵の數例/41
